GVEYX vs. PSECX
GVEYX (GuideStone Funds Value Equity Fund) and PSECX (1789 Growth and Income Fund) are both Large Cap Value Equities funds. Over the past 10 years, GVEYX returned 10.24%/yr vs 7.27%/yr for PSECX. Their correlation of 0.87 suggests significant overlap in exposure. GVEYX charges 0.64%/yr vs 2.02%/yr for PSECX.

GVEYX vs. PSECX - Expense Ratio Comparison
GVEYX has a 0.64% expense ratio, which is lower than PSECX's 2.02% expense ratio.
